BERNSTEIN v. NORTH EAST INS. CO.

No. 92-7150.

19 F.3d 1456 (1994)

Howard BERNSTEIN, Maxine Bernstein, Alan Bernstein, Appellees, v. NORTH EAST INSURANCE COMPANY,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, District of Columbia Circuit.

Decided April 5, 1994.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Andrew M. Fallek, Brooklyn, NY, argued the cause and filed the briefs, for appellant. Alan L. Fishbein, Ellicott City, MD, entered an appearance.

Gary D. Wright, Washington, DC, argued the cause and filed the brief, for appellee.

Before: MIKVA, Chief Judge, WILLIAMS and SENTELLE, Circuit Judges.


Opinion for the Court filed by Circuit Judge STEPHEN F. WILLIAMS.

STEPHEN F. WILLIAMS, Circuit Judge:

The defendant insurance company issued a policy to plaintiffs, Howard, Maxine and Alan Bernstein, with respect to an apartment house they owned in Northwest Washington, insuring them against liability for, among other things, "wrongful entry or eviction, or other invasion of the right of private occupancy".
